Web App Vs Website – Key Differences with Examples

Computer Tech Info19 Dec, 2025Computer & Internet

A website is mainly used to provide information and has limited user interaction, such as blogs, news sites, and company pages. A web application, on the other hand, is designed for user interaction and task performance, allowing users to log in, enter data, and perform actions, like Gmail, online banking, or e-commerce platforms.

What is TCP (Transmission Control Protocol)? Working & Functions of TCP

Computer Tech Info18 Dec, 2025Computer & Internet

TCP (Transmission Control Protocol) is a core communication protocol of the Internet that enables reliable, ordered, and error-free data transmission between two devices over a network. It works at the Transport Layer (Layer 4) of the OSI model and is part of the TCP/IP protocol suite. TCP is widely used by applications such as web browsing (HTTP/HTTPS), email (SMTP), file transfer (FTP), and remote login (SSH).

Advantages, Disadvantages, Uses, and Applications of Wireless Network

Computer Tech Info09 Dec, 2025Computer & Internet

A wireless network is a type of computer network that uses radio waves, infrared signals, or satellite communication to connect devices without physical cables. It allows laptops, smartphones, IoT devices, and other equipment to communicate and access the internet from almost anywhere within a coverage area.

Advantages, Disadvantages, & Characteristics of Peer to Peer (P2P) Network

Computer Tech Info08 Dec, 2025Computer & Internet

A Peer-to-Peer (P2P) network is a type of computer network where each device, known as a peer, has equal status and can act as both a client and a server. Instead of relying on a central server to manage data and resources, every peer can directly share files, processing power, or network bandwidth with others. P2P networks are commonly used for file sharing, collaborative work, and decentralized applications.
